Description of Nick Carraway
Article & Contents
Nick is a thoughtful young man of thirty from Minnesota, who travels to New York in 1922 to learn the bond business. He lives in the West Egg district of Long Island, next door to Gatsby.
Description of Jordan Baker
Article & Contents
Jordan Baker is Daisy’s friend. She is a woman with whom Nick becomes romantically involved during the course of the novel. She represents one of the ‘new women’ of the 1920s – cynical, boyish, and self-centered.
Symbolism of “The Great Gatsby”
Article & Contents
The Great Gatsby is rich in symbolism, which is portrayed on several different levels in a variety of ways. The colors, the geography, and even the characters act as symbols in this novel.
